From d8de88f25cfa7cc7a46ee8913ba1338f67aaeac5 Mon Sep 17 00:00:00 2001 From: Amlal El Mahrouss Date: Sat, 4 Oct 2025 02:55:38 +0200 Subject: feat: kernel: codebase improvements. Signed-off-by: Amlal El Mahrouss --- dev/kernel/NeKit/Defines.h | 4 ++-- dev/kernel/NeKit/ErrorOr.h | 4 ++-- dev/kernel/NeKit/Ref.h | 6 +++--- public/frameworks/CoreFoundation.fwrk/headers/Ref.h | 2 +- 4 files changed, 8 insertions(+), 8 deletions(-) diff --git a/dev/kernel/NeKit/Defines.h b/dev/kernel/NeKit/Defines.h index 0f9a7c4a..27f4f127 100644 --- a/dev/kernel/NeKit/Defines.h +++ b/dev/kernel/NeKit/Defines.h @@ -8,8 +8,8 @@ #include -#define NEWKIT_VERSION_STR "0.0.1" -#define NEWKIT_VERSION_BCD 0x0001 +#define NEKIT_VERSION_STR "0.0.1" +#define NEKIT_VERSION_BCD 0x0001 #ifndef __cplusplus #error Kernel compiles with a C++ compiler. diff --git a/dev/kernel/NeKit/ErrorOr.h b/dev/kernel/NeKit/ErrorOr.h index e8b3b6fc..09f0cad5 100644 --- a/dev/kernel/NeKit/ErrorOr.h +++ b/dev/kernel/NeKit/ErrorOr.h @@ -13,7 +13,7 @@ #include namespace Kernel { -using ErrorT = UInt; +using ErrorT = UInt32; template class ErrorOr final { @@ -50,7 +50,7 @@ class ErrorOr final { private: Ref mRef; - Int32 mId{0}; + ErrorT mId{0}; }; using ErrorOrAny = ErrorOr; diff --git a/dev/kernel/NeKit/Ref.h b/dev/kernel/NeKit/Ref.h index a791ee1a..6f7eca21 100644 --- a/dev/kernel/NeKit/Ref.h +++ b/dev/kernel/NeKit/Ref.h @@ -5,8 +5,8 @@ ------------------------------------------- */ -#ifndef _NEWKIT_REF_H_ -#define _NEWKIT_REF_H_ +#ifndef _NEKIT_REF_H_ +#define _NEKIT_REF_H_ #include #include @@ -67,4 +67,4 @@ class NonNullRef final { }; } // namespace Kernel -#endif // ifndef _NEWKIT_REF_H_ +#endif // ifndef _NEKIT_REF_H_ diff --git a/public/frameworks/CoreFoundation.fwrk/headers/Ref.h b/public/frameworks/CoreFoundation.fwrk/headers/Ref.h index 87005db1..c8d1ba69 100644 --- a/public/frameworks/CoreFoundation.fwrk/headers/Ref.h +++ b/public/frameworks/CoreFoundation.fwrk/headers/Ref.h @@ -78,4 +78,4 @@ class CFNonNullRef final { }; } // namespace CF -#endif // ifndef _NEWKIT_REF_H_ +#endif // ifndef _NEKIT_REF_H_ -- cgit v1.2.3